Ok, so the kids got up really early this morning and Steven and I were just so tired. So, we put Sam in the exersaucer and turned on cartoons in our room for Jason and Sara Kate and Sam to watch while we just rested. They were playing fine and enjoying the cartoons when all of a sudden Sambo started getting upset. So, when I sat up, this is what I found..................
Sara Kate decided to cover Sam and the exersaucer with VASELINE!!!! He had a wonderful hairstyle and I just want you to know, it spreads and spreads if you try to wipe it!!! Thanks to a friend at work, we discovered that Dawn dish soap gets it off! We laughed so hard we cried. There is NEVER a dull moment here!
